Output ef266cbcfcccc299b36abad08717bf922c008ac4ffe31e9ced6851f7f31b2a40:1

value
89940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 833da054d1080924bde66ec50232ba7d7a0484f4 OP_EQUAL
address
3DexGYUg5BvYWq16PR84byD1BaW9BHtDpD
transaction
ef266cbcfcccc299b36abad08717bf922c008ac4ffe31e9ced6851f7f31b2a40
spent
true